bcachefs: kill BFLOAT_FAILED_PREV
The assumption underlying BFLOAT_FAILED_PREV was wrong; the comparison
we're doing in bset_search_tree() doesn't have to tell the pivot apart
from the previous key, it just has to tell if search is definitely
greater than or equal to the pivot.
